  • Comprehensive Cardiac Evaluations: This involves a thorough assessment of a patient's medical history, current symptoms, and risk factors for heart disease. Dr. Napan would conduct physical examinations and order appropriate diagnostic tests to evaluate overall cardiac health.
  • Electrocardiogram (ECG/EKG): A fundamental diagnostic tool in cardiology that measures the electrical activity of the heart to identify irregularities in heart rhythm and potential heart damage.
  • Echocardiogram: An ultrasound imaging technique used to visualize the structure and function of the heart, including its chambers, valves, and blood flow. This helps in diagnosing various heart conditions.
  • Stress Testing: This involves monitoring the heart's performance during physical exertion, typically on a treadmill or stationary bicycle, to detect limitations in blood flow to the heart muscle or other cardiac issues that may not be apparent at rest.
  • Holter and Event Monitoring: These are portable devices used to continuously record the heart's electrical activity over an extended period (Holter monitor) or when specific symptoms occur (event monitor). These are crucial for diagnosing intermittent heart rhythm disturbances.
